Officials of the National Disaster Management Organization (NADMO) are urging communities located along the White and Black Volta to relocate to higher grounds in anticipation of Spillage of the Bagre and Kompienga dams in Burkina Faso.
“Following report received from our development partners in Burkina Faso (SONABEL ENERGY) about the imminent spillage of the Bagre Dam in the coming days, we hereby wish to announce to the information of the general public to be on the alert and move to higher grounds”.
A press statement from NADMO said “the possibility of spillage is high since the current Bagre Dam level as at August 24, 2021 is 234.09m, as against the maximum spillage level of 235m”.
“The water level of the Bagre Dam seems to be rising rapidly, and the possible opening of the valves can start between August 27 and 30, 2021”, the statement added.
The National Disaster Management Organization (NADMO) said the alert “is to inform the general public, the communities along the White and Black Volta Lakes as well as our development partners to be on the alert, and to get all the communities who may be at risk to move to higher grounds”.
